Anonymous is an international loosely-organized group of hackers that was founded in the early 21st Century. This group is well-known for its high-profile cyber attacks on governments, corporations, and organizations. These attacks are often carried out in response to perceived injustices. Although the group does not have a formal structure or hierarchy, members communicate online through forums such as 8chan and 4chan.

Anonymous has been involved in many activities online and offline since then. The group has attacked various governments and organizations, including the Westboro Baptist Church and the government in Tunisia. Anonymous also targets corporations such as Sony and PayPal for various reasons including censorship or mistreatment of employees.
Anonymous is not only involved in high-profile attacks but also has been active in various social and politically important causes. The group supported Occupy and other protests around the globe, including the Arab Spring movement and Black Lives Matter. Anonymous is also involved in the promotion of internet privacy and freedom from information.
Anonymous, despite its controversial actions, has gained a large following online. Many people view Anonymous as a champion for internet freedom and social justice. The group’s lackluster central leadership and use of illegal tactics such as DDoS attacks, website defacements and other hacking have drawn criticism and condemnation.
Although Anonymous is often associated hacking, it’s important to remember that Anonymous is not a traditional hacking group. It is an informal group of people who work together to accomplish a common goal. It has no leadership or structure and members operate in isolation. Authorities have had difficulty tracking and prosecuting members of the group due to its decentralized nature.
